Claybank Historical Site
< on 11/22/2012 4:07 AM >
Posted on Forum: UER Forum
 
Claybank is a historical site within saskatchewan. It used to be a brick plant but it shut down and now does tours. If you were to go to Claybank I would suggest taking the self guided tour early in the morning when they first open so that you can go off the map and see the areas that are not on the guided tour.
